British man convicted of drug possession in Singapore


A Singapore district court has convicted a British project engineer of cocaine possession, his lawyer said today.

Jason Taylor (aged 33), from Scotland, one of several foreigners arrested in a drug bust last month, admitted to a charge of possessing a packet containing 0.71 grammes of cocaine, his lawyer Darshan Purain said.

Taylor, who will be sentenced on Friday, could be jailed for up to 10 years and fined a maximum of 20,000 Singapore dollars (€10,100).

The engineer was arrested on December 6 while riding in a taxi along the city-state’s main shopping belt.

Another Briton, Lionel Rudolf Zupancich (aged 45), faces up to 20 years in jail and 15 strokes of the cane if found guilty of trafficking in about seven grammes of cocaine.

Others arrested in the anti-drug operation include seven Thais, a Malaysian, a Japanese person, and a Singaporean.

Singapore has some of the world’s toughest drug laws, including a mandatory death penalty for anyone caught with more than half an ounce of heroin or more than 17.6 ounces of marijuana.
